What is PMS?

Premenstrual syndrome (PMS) is a common cyclic disorder of young and middle-aged women combination of emotional, physical, and psychological disturbances occurring after a woman’s ovulation and typically ending with the commencement of menstrual flow.

What causes PMS?

The exact cause of PMS is unknown. Some risk factors which causes PMS. These are:

-Hormonal changes (too much estrogen or not enough progesterone).

-Low levels of certain vitamins and minerals in the body.

-Abnormal metabolism of hormone-like substances called prostaglandins.

-Low levels of the brain chemical serotonin that affects mood.

-Calcium and magnesium deficiency.

-Serotonin deficiency.

-Obesity.

-Sedentary lifestyle.

-Depression.

-Smoke

What are the sign and symptoms of PMS?

The physical signs and symptoms of PMS are:

-Fatigue

-Headache

-Abdominal bloating (due to fluid retention),

-Weight gain

-Breast swelling and tenderness

-Acne

-Sleep disturbance

-Changing in eat habits

-Diarrhea or constipation

The most frequent psychological symptoms of PMS are:

-Anger and irritability,

-Anxiety

-Tension,

-Depressed mood,

-Crying spells,

-Poor concentration

-Mood swings

-Social withdrawal

How early do premenstrual symptoms start?

-PMS caused by hormonal changes during the menstrual cycle. The exact cause is unknown.

-Symptoms generally strike 5 to 10 days before the period and dissipate with its start or soon after.

What is the differential diagnosis of PMS?

-Depression.

-Anxiety.

-Premenstrual dysphoric disorder.

-Thyroid disease

How to treat the case of PMS?

-Antidepressants.

-Non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s).

-Diuretics.

-Oral contraceptive pills

-Ovarian suppressors like Danazol (Danocrine).

How to manage the case of PMS?

-Do exercise about 30 minutes a day.

-Eat healthy foods like whole grains, fruits, and vegetables.

-Spend time with friend and family.

-Try to get enough calcium from foods (think dairy, green leafy vegetables, and canned salmon).

-Avoid salt, caffeine, and alcohol.

-Do not smoke.

-Get plenty of sleep.

-Work to lower stress.
